April 18 (Reuters) - Aluminium stocks at three major Japanese ports fell by 3.1% to 370,700 tonnes at the end of March from 382,400 tonnes at the end of February, Marubeni Corp said on Tuesday. Marubeni collects data from the ports of Yokohama, Nagoya and Osaka. Here is a table of aluminium stocks at major ports (in tonnes):
MAR 2023 FEB 2023 MAR 2022 Yokohama 165,900 170,400 136,600 Nagoya 180,900 191,000 201,100 Osaka 23,900 21,000 16,600 TOTAL 370,700 382,400 354,300
